DDR5 SDRAM or Double Data Rate 5 Synchronous Dynamic Random-Access Memory is the successor to the older and established DDR4 SDRAM technology. It represents a significant step forward in system memory technology to support the increasing demand of modern computing systems. However, despite being a superior technology to its predecessor, it has some issues and early adoption challenges. This article lists and discusses the pros and cons or advantages and disadvantages of DDR5 SDRAM
Pros: DDR5 SDRAM Advantages and Notable Features
The demand for high-performance computing use cases like graphics-intensive gaming, big data analytics, high-definition editing, three-dimensional rendering, artificial intelligence training and inference, and computer simulation has coincided with the growing processing power of central processing units and graphics processors. These have required a better system memory technology. DDR5 SDRAM was introduced to complement and improve the performance of current and future computing systems. Below are its advantages:
1. Larger Capacity
One of the defining advantages of DDR5 SDRAM over DDR4 is its larger capacity. It has a typical memory capacity ranging from 8 GB to 64 GB per module and can reach up to 128 GB to 512 GB in some higher-end modules. This is particularly advantageous for workstations, high-performance computing tasks, and servers. Note that the capacity of DDR4 modules typically ranges from 4 GB to 32 GB per module and can reach up to 64 GB in some higher-end configurations.
2. Higher Bandwidth
It also offers higher data transfer rates than its predecessor. The base frequency starts at around 4800 MHz with a bandwidth of 38.4 GB/s and can go up to 8400 MHz in several high-end variants. It also has a wider data bus compared to DDR4 SDRAM with double the number of data banks. These advantages result in better handling of multiple streams and data-intensive tasks like high-end gaming, high-definition video editing, and running AI workloads.
3. Power Efficiency
The developments in SDRAM technologies have demonstrated incessant improvements in power consumption. DDR5 SDRAM exhibits improved power efficiency further. It operates at a lower voltage of 1.1 volts compared to the 1.2 volts operations of its predecessor. The incorporation of on-die error correction code or on-die ECC also contributes to power efficiency by reducing data corruption errors. This makes it suitable for both desktop and mobile devices.
4. Enhanced Reliability
Data integrity is essential for reliable computing. DDR5 incorporates stronger error correction mechanisms through its on-die EEC. This built-in hardware feature helps in correcting minor errors that may occur within the memory cells in real time to improve reliability. Examples of use cases in which this is advantageous include financial transactions, medical data processing, and other environments where data corruption can have severe consequences
Cons: DDR5 SDRAM Disadvantages and Main Issues
It is true that DDR5 SDRAM is a newer and superior memory technology but this does not render DDR4 SDRAM obsolete. The older-generation technology is still capable in most use cases. It is also suitable for budget and mid-range builds. DDR4 also remains the dominant technology used in computer systems developed and released before 2021. Upgrading to the newer technology is ideal but there are cost and compatibility implications that should be taken into consideration. The following are the specific disadvantages of DDR5 SDRAM:
1. Compatibility Issues
One of the notable disadvantages of DDR5 SDRAM is that it is not backward compatible with the physical specifications built around the older DDR4 standard. It also has 288 pins like its predecessor but the pin layout and the position of the notch or key is different. A DDR5 module would not fit into a slot made for DDR4. This means that upgrading to this newer SDRAM technology would entail purchasing newer and compatible motherboards and central processing units or upgrading an entire computer system or personal computer.
2. Premium Pricing
DDR5 modules are more expensive than DDR4 modules. This higher price point comes from being a newer and less mature technology. The older DDR4 SDRAM technology has established production processes, supply chains, and distribution channels. It is also expensive to upgrade to this newer SDRAM technology because of its compatibility issues. An upgrade would necessitate a complete platform upgrade. This is expensive. The higher total costs might be unnecessary for users or use cases that befit the older DDR4 SDRAM technology.
3. Higher Latency
This newer SDRAM technology typically has a higher column address strobe or CAS latency than its predecessor. This refers to the delay between the moment a memory controller sends a request to read data from a specific column in a memory module and the moment the data is actually available for use. The higher CAS latency of DDR5 SDRAM comes from its higher-frequency operations and more complex architectures like its dual-channel design and better but complex data management techniques that complicate the data retrieval process.
4. Marginal Performance
Another disadvantage of DDR5 SDRAM is that not all users, use cases, and software applications will experience significant performance improvements when moving from the older DDR4. The benefits of DDR5 SDRAM technology are more pronounced in memory-demanding workloads or tasks. This means that users of computer systems equipped with DDR4 modules and running less demanding tasks on their computers would not experience notable performance boosts to rationalize the costs of upgrading to a newer SDRAM technology.
Key Takeaways: Why You Should Upgrade to DDR5 SDRAM
DDR5 SDRAM represents a significant leap in memory technology. It is faster and bigger than its processor. The introduction of this newer technology complements the increasing demand of modern computing systems. However, while it is technologically superior, this does not mean that the older DDR4 SDRAM is obsolete. It is still a capable technology and has now become ideal for budget and mid-range segments.
It is still important to underscore the fact that DDR5 SDRAM was developed and released with an eye on future technological advancements. It is true that upgrading is expensive because it entails changing platforms. However, in consideration of the future of computing and the emergence of more demanding software applications and other use cases, upgrading to DDR5 SDRAM would mean future-proofing a computer system.